Output 268d52bafa88b8b9be60fead981b6262ddbf6c6ef5fa0f556b35a9a0ae6af865:0

value
21370058
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 79173211f6654c2313082589316e8f046044a80c OP_EQUALVERIFY OP_CHECKSIG
address
1C3GYsQd5vqsa4hCWL3tTiw8pqDFfUnPPH
transaction
268d52bafa88b8b9be60fead981b6262ddbf6c6ef5fa0f556b35a9a0ae6af865
spent
true